EEPROM
EEPROM is an IC (Integrated Circuit) chip that can store information or data. It is a non-volatile storage device and retains its stored contents even when the power is turned off. It is a modern version of EPROM that was first created in 1978. It makes use of electricity instead of UV rays to erase its contents. It can be reprogrammed indefinitely. It can also be used as an memory chip to store device parameters, configurations, or calibration coefficients.
Modern car keys are different from traditional keys since they have a transponder embedded inside. This chip activates the immobilizer on the inside of the vehicle. This is why the car key needs to be programmed to match the immobilizer code of the vehicle to make it work. This is a complex procedure that requires special software. You can find the steps in your car's owner's manual, or search on the internet for "onboard programing steps for X car."
Onboard key programming is a more simple method of programming keys that doesn't call for sophisticated car key programmers. It is a couple of simple steps that put the car in "learn-mode," which allows you program additional FOBs, or a spare. This method might not be supported by all vehicles and the computer of your car could restrict its use. It's not as fast as the EEPROM or OBD2 programs.

Modern automobiles require a transponder which is specifically programmed for the vehicle. The key will not be able to start the car without this program. This can be done at the locksmith shop or by using a device designed for programming keys for cars. The device must be plugged into the car's OBD2 connector and then send the code to the chip. The chip will then alter the code so that it matches the car's system.
Some older vehicles don't have this feature and will require a blade-style key to be put into the ignition. A lot of auto shops can program these keys, even they're more difficult. They may charge more but are more likely to have the correct equipment.
The EEPROM method is a further advanced key programming technique. It is utilized in the latest vehicles, such as BMW and Mercedes. It is a very complex procedure, and requires an understanding of circuit boards, programming and soldering. This is a complex procedure that should only be performed by professionals. A wrong procedure can corrupt the data on the module. This could lead to the vehicle not starting, or cause other problems.

For more advanced car keys, you will need to use more sophisticated programming methods. This process, called EEPROM Programming, requires a thorough understanding of circuit boards and electronic components. This method is only employed when there is no alternative way to enter programming mode for the vehicle. It is not recommended for every owner of a car because it could cause damage to the data stored in the security system, rendering your car unstartable.
